It is recommended to use python 3.11 with a dedicated virtual environment for this package. Learn how to manage python versions and virtual environments.
This package is a reader plugin for pynxtools
and thus should be installed together with pynxtools
:
pip install pynxtools[xps]
for the latest development version.
This reader plugin for pynxtools
is used to translate diverse file formats from the scientific community and technology partners
within the field of X-ray photoelectron spectroscopy into a standardized representation using the
NeXus application definition NXxps.
Extensive documentation of this pynxtools plugin is available here. You can find information about getting started, how-to guides, the supported file formats, how to get involved, and much more there.
Lukas Pielsticker
Pielsticker, L., Mozumder, R., Dobener, F., Hetaba, W., Rettig, L., & Brockhauser, S. (2025). pynxtools-xps: A pynxtools reader plugin for X-ray photoelectron spectroscopy (XPS) data. Zenodo. https://doi.org/10.5281/zenodo.13951684